President Johnson-Sirleaf arrives in Ghana

Accra, Feb. 15, GNA - Ellen Johnson-Sirleaf, President of Liberia, arrived in Ghana, Sunday afternoon.

The Liberian leader would meet with Professor John Evans Atta Mills, President of Ghana, for some discussions. President Johnson-Sirleaf would leave Ghana later in the day for Doha, Qarter, to attend a conference on extractive industries. Mr. Mahama Ayariga, Press Secretary and Presidential Spokes Person, told journalists at the Kotoka International Airport, Accra, that the Liberian President's visit was the first to Ghana since President Mills assumed the presidency.

At the airport to welcome President Johnson-Sirleaf was Mr. John Dramani Mahama, Vice President of Ghana, senior government officials and members of the diplomatic corps.
